Couleur d'une cellule d'un tableau html

ypothier Messages postés 80 Date d'inscription vendredi 4 janvier 2002 Statut Membre Dernière intervention 22 janvier 2007 - 11 sept. 2002 à 22:13
ypothier Messages postés 80 Date d'inscription vendredi 4 janvier 2002 Statut Membre Dernière intervention 22 janvier 2007 - 13 sept. 2002 à 20:47
Est-ce que quelqu'un pourrai m'aider. J'ai un tableau HTML bien simple. Mais j'aimerai être capable de modifier la class à laquel il appartient dans un script JavaScript.
EX:
mon texte

<script language="javascript">
document.form.cellule.className = "cel_Tableau"
</script>
Mais lorsqu'il arrive à ma ligne de code Javascipt, il me dit que : document.form.cellule est Null ou n'est pas un objet.

Est-ce que quelqu'un pourrai m'aider SVP

Merci
ypothier

2 réponses

cs_krol Messages postés 7 Date d'inscription mercredi 28 août 2002 Statut Membre Dernière intervention 31 octobre 2002
13 sept. 2002 à 15:28
Déjà une chose :
le nom d'une cellule en javascript est cell.

C le 1er point.

Sinon, tu peux écrire dans ta cellule :
Ensuite, il faudrait que tu dises ce que tu veux faire avec tes classes et ton javascript.

Si c changer la couleur de la cellule lorsque la souris passe dessus, tu peux essayer, en attribut dans ton <td>
onMouseOver="javascript:this.className='NomDeTonStyleOn.gif'" onMouseOut="javascript:this.className='NomDeTonStyleOff.gif'.gif'"

Je pense que ça doit marcher...
0
ypothier Messages postés 80 Date d'inscription vendredi 4 janvier 2002 Statut Membre Dernière intervention 22 janvier 2007 1
13 sept. 2002 à 20:47
Moi ce que je veux c'est quand je clique sur un bouton, que des cellules de mon tableau se cache. Je sais qu'en mettant style.display = "none" ca fonctionne pour des objets. Mais je veux être dans la possibilité de le faire pour des cellules de mon tableau ou pour mon tableau au complet. J'ai essayé avec CELL mais je ne sais pas si je l'ai fait correctement

document.form.cell.style.display = "none"

Mais il me donne toujours l'erreur Null ou n'Est pas un objet.
0